Horizons Grants Program - Developing Artist Grants

Funder: Salina Arts & Humanities (SAH) Foundation

Geographic Scope: Saline County, Kansas

Program Overview: The Horizons Grants Program leverages community cultural development by granting private funding to individuals and organizations who propose projects that "build community and change lives." Developing Artist Grants are awarded annually to highly-skilled visual, performing, literary, and/or interdisciplinary artists.

    Eligibility

  • Applicants: Any highly-skilled visual, performing, literary, and/or interdisciplinary artist who has demonstrated dedication to their art form but has not yet firmly established their career as a full-time, practicing artist
  • Age/Residency: Applicants must be 18 years or older and a resident of Saline County for at least one year before the application due date
  • Career Status: Eligible candidates are not required to earn a living exclusively through the practice of their art form, but must demonstrate a commitment when and if it becomes feasible
  • Expansion: Artists with established skills and credentials in one art form but expanding into a new area are eligible to apply

    Grant Requirements

  • Grants are intended to advance an artist's career and demonstrate community impact through a committed public component
  • Decision of who qualifies as a Developing Artist is determined by the Salina Arts and Humanities Department according to guidelines and criteria

    Funding Background

  • Horizons is made possible by private contributions from more than 50 individuals, foundations, and businesses in partnership with the Salina Arts & Humanities (SAH) Foundation
  • The SAH Foundation has provided over $1,000,000 in support of more than 550 Horizons Grants since 1986

How to Apply

Application Process

Grant Cycle: May 1 – November 1

Platform: The City of Salina and Arts & Humanities utilizes the GovBuilt platform for applications and forms. You will need to create an account to fill out the application.

Required Materials:

  • Application Form

  • Final Report Form (submitted after project completion)

  • Guidelines (available on website)
  • Note: The Application link will take you to a page that does not look like the main website.
